Bowling Green, Kentucky · Bowling GreenBOWLING GREEN, Ky. – Out at Warren East, Lady Raider basketball senior RaeEllen Jones signed her letter of intent to continue playing hoops after high school. Jones will head to Lindsey Wilson College, staying a Raider, after leading her team in rebounds this past season and helping the team capture a district championship over ACS. Senate · Bowling GreenThe Student Government Association held its first meeting of the 24th Senate Tuesday night, where the newly elected senators were sworn in and the Speaker of the Senate and the Chief of Staff were elected. Sarah Vincent, College of Health and Human Services senator, was elected as the Speaker of the Senate.
